What is an eVac Coolant Retraction Module?

At its core, an eVac Coolant Retraction Module is a specialized system created to manage and optimize the flow of coolant within industrial machinery. It’s engineered to retract coolant quickly and efficiently after it has been used, ensuring that excess coolant doesn’t linger where it’s not needed. This process not only conserves coolant but also prevents potential damage to machinery from unnecessary exposure.

How Coolant Retraction Modules Work

The eVac system works by using a combination of vacuum pressure and strategic valve placements. When the machine completes a cycle that requires coolant, the module activates, retracting the coolant back into a reservoir. This guarantees that only the essential amount of coolant is used for each cycle, drastically lowering destruction and enhancing the overall efficiency of the operation.

Key Components of eVac Coolant Retraction Systems

Core Parts and Their Functions

An eVac system is composed of several critical pieces, each playing a vital role in its operation. These include the vacuum pump, control valves, and coolant reservoir. The vacuum pump puts the necessary pressure on the coolant to retract, while the control valves regulate the flow. The reservoir is where the retracted coolant is accumulated for future use.
